Nexus 6 finally gets Android Nougat 7.1.1
You may remember that we discussed Nexus 6 in some of our previous posts and not only that but we expect you to remember about the last month when Google finally released the Android Nougat 7.1.1 for Pixel and Nexus devices but as you know, Nexus 6 was left out for time being due to some complications.
As we said in our previous posts, the Nexus 6 was left out due to a last minute bug before releasing. It was eventually fixed and Google promised that the Nexus 6's first taste of Android 7.1.1 would become available in early January.
And now, we are here in January and have already the update in line. However, if you really can't wait, and don't mind using the command line from time to time, you can get a factory image or OTA zip file from Google's developer site and flash either to your Nexus 6 to make it run the absolute latest iteration of Android.

Talking about the patches, we want to tell you that January security patches are included too, and hopefully the over-the-air rollout will start soon. Unfortunately though, it may be some time before every Nexus 6 still out there gets the update notification, seeing as how there still are devices in the are stuck on the October or November security patch level, having received no subsequent updates to this point.
